In 1978, Jet’s Pizza® founder Eugene Jetts was about to buy a new home. But on the way there, his passion for pizza took over. Instead, he signed a lease on a space that would become the first Jet’s® location. With his brother and partner John, they opened the doors to Jetts Party Shoppe & Pizzeria in Sterling Heights, MI. The pizza world would never be the same. They were about to make deep dish history by offering a truly, better pizza.
That first location has grown to hundreds of locations in 19 states. Jet’s offers more than just it's famous Detroit-style pizzas, like hand-tossed round, thin-crust, and NY Style pizzas, fresh salads, breads, and desserts. One thing that will never change is their commitment to quality ingredients.
